simrat39 / rust-tools.nvim

Tools for better development in rust using neovim's builtin lsp
MIT License
2.17k stars 159 forks source link

Error on join_lines() #331

Open igorgue opened 1 year ago

igorgue commented 1 year ago

Currently trying to setup and I get this error when I run join_lines other than that, fantastic plugin thank you!

Error executing vim.schedule lua callback: ...nvim/lazy/rust-tools.nvim/lua/rust-tools/utils/utils.lua:85: bad argument #1 to 'ipairs' (table expected, got nil)
stack traceback:
    [C]: in function 'ipairs'
    ...nvim/lazy/rust-tools.nvim/lua/rust-tools/utils/utils.lua:85: in function 'snippet_text_edits_to_text_edits'
    ...nvim/lazy/rust-tools.nvim/lua/rust-tools/utils/utils.lua:79: in function 'apply_text_edits'
    .../nvim/lazy/rust-tools.nvim/lua/rust-tools/join_lines.lua:16: in function 'fn'
    ...nvim/lazy/rust-tools.nvim/lua/rust-tools/utils/utils.lua:115: in function 'handler'
    ...stalls/neovim/nightly/share/nvim/runtime/lua/vim/lsp.lua:1390: in function ''
    vim/_editor.lua: in function <vim/_editor.lua:0>